We sat upstairs. Food came up quick, prices were reasonable, and portions are very filling. It’s a great spot to head to when you want some classic Filipino dishes or Filipino comfort food.

Lumpiang Shanghai which is always a favorite. I don’t think I’ve ever met anyone who hasn’t loved this dish.
Crispy pata, which is deep-fried pork knuckles. The portion was very impressive.
